Systems biology is an interdisciplinary field of science that seeks to understand complex biological systems by studying their interactions and behaviors at multiple levels. Biomechanics is a complementary discipline of systems biology that merges principles of biology and mechanics to explore the mechanics of living organisms. It studies how biological systems, from cells to organisms, function mechanically. This field applies principles of physics and engineering to understand the structure, function, and motion of biological systems. Biomechanics examines the various aspects of biological motion such as the coordination between muscles, bones, tendons, and ligaments to produce movement, the forces acting on the body during physical activities, and the impact of external factors like environment and equipment on human performance. It plays a crucial role in diverse fields including sports science, rehabilitation, ergonomics, and orthopedics.
